Abstract

Corporate reputation reflects the perception of the public, stakeholders, and customers toward a company. This study aims to analyze the influence of customer satisfaction and consumer loyalty on corporate reputation at PT XYZ, both collectively and partially. Data was collected through a survey of 91 customers, determined using the non-probability quota sampling technique. Primary data was obtained through questionnaires and analyzed using SPSS Version 18.0, employing validity and reliability tests, classical assumption tests, determination coefficient tests, correlation tests, and hypothesis testing with F-test and T-test. The results showed a moderate correlation (0.435) between customer satisfaction, consumer loyalty, and corporate reputation, with a determination coefficient of 18.9%, indicating that 81.1% is influenced by other variables not included in this study. Hypothesis testing revealed F-calculated (10.249) > F-table (3.100), confirming a dominant influence of customer satisfaction and consumer loyalty on corporate reputation. Regression analysis produced the equation Y = 12.454 + 0.328X₁ + 0.444X₂, indicating a positive and significant effect. These findings emphasize the importance of customer satisfaction and consumer loyalty in enhancing corporate reputation at PT XYZ

Abstract

This research is motivated by the problem of decreased employee performance at PT XYZ which is influenced by low work motivation, increased work conflict, and lack of employee commitment. This study aims to analyze the effect of work motivation, work conflict, and commitment on employee performance, both partially and simultaneously. A quantitative approach was used with an associative method, involving 60 respondents from the total population of company employees. Data were collected through questionnaires and analyzed using multiple linear regression to measure the relationship between variables. The results showed that partially, work motivation, work conflict, and commitment have a positive and significant influence on employee performance. Simultaneously, the three variables contributed 71.7% to performance, with the rest influenced by other factors outside the study. This study suggests that companies strengthen work motivation through reward programs, manage conflict constructively, and increase commitment through training and supportive policies.
